What is the importance of "rings" as a physical sign of social status in the novel, The Wise Man’s Fear: The Kingkiller Chronicle: Day Two?

Rings symbolize status in Vintas. People in the Maer’s court give iron rings to summon those who are below their rank, silver rings to those who are equal in rank, and gold rings to those who are above their rank. Thus, the rings designate social status on sight.
